no, haven't been getting the coaching from baluga yet, Mr. M. I think I'm opting out and will buy his book instead, which is nearly 1/3 the cost of BW's course, and hopefully will be more bang per buck.

Playing cash is probably more profitable, but requires much more studying, discipline and actual skill - not to hate on the STT players. It's a different game, but if you put the same effort into both, I don't doubt you'd make more in rings.
